NATAL'S ATTITUDE.

REFERENDUM UNCERTAIN. LONDON, May 24. The Johannesburg correspondent of the "Times" says that the agitation in Natal against union with the South African States is causing anxiety. The agreement between Transvaal and Mozambique has caused dissatisfaction among the railway employees, and there is much discontent in the Civil Service, which is likely to influence enough voters to make Natal's referendum uncertain.
